About Kent A. Meyer
Kent A. Meyer is a scholar working on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ics, Spectroscopy, Biophysics, Biomedical Engineering and Electronic, Optical and Magnetic Materials, having authored 29 papers that have together received 352 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Spectroscopy and Quantum Chemical Studies (13 papers), Molecular spectroscopy and chirality (9 papers), Spectroscopy and Laser Applications (8 papers), Force Microscopy Techniques and Applications (4 papers), Quantum optics and atomic interactions (3 papers), Spectroscopy Techniques in Biomedical and Chemical Research (3 papers), Spectroscopy and Chemometric Analyses (2 papers) and Advanced Fluorescence Microscopy Techniques (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Spectroscopy (191 citations), Biophysics (50 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(222 citations), Acoustics and Ultrasonics (6 citations) and Analytical Chemistry (37 citations). Kent A. Meyer has collaborated with scholars based in United States, South Korea and South Africa. Frequent co-authors include John C. Wright, Keith M. Murdoch, Nicholas J. Condon, Olga S. Ovchinnikova, Douglas E. Goeringer, M. B. Weissman, David E. Thompson, Wei Zhao, Robert W. Shaw and Kin C. Ng. Their work appears in journals such as The Journal of Physical Chemistry A, Analytical Chemistry, Applied Spectroscopy, Chemical Physics Letters and Review of Scientific Instruments.
